The differences between senior travel consultants and certified travel counselors can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. It typically takes 1-2 years to become both a senior travel consultant and a certified travel counselor. Additionally, a certified travel counselor has an average salary of $70,186, which is higher than the $52,917 average annual salary of a senior travel consultant.
| Senior Travel Consultant | Certified Travel Counselor | |
| Yearly salary | $52,917 | $70,186 |
| Hourly rate | $25.44 | $33.74 |
| Growth rate | 20% | 20% |
| Number of jobs | 9,065 | 64,668 |
| Job satisfaction | - | - |
| Most common degree | Bachelor's Degree, 39% | Bachelor's Degree, 57% |
| Average age | 51 | 51 |
| Years of experience | 2 | 2 |
